Specify two image paths and the @1x image dimensions, and Bootstrap will provide an @2x media query. If you have many images to serve, consider writing your retina image CSS manually in a single media query.

.img-retina(@file-1x; @file-2x; @width-1x; @height-1x) { | |
background-image: url("@{file-1x}"); | |
@media | |
only screen and (-webkit-min-device-pixel-ratio: 2), | |
only screen and ( min--moz-device-pixel-ratio: 2), | |
only screen and ( -o-min-device-pixel-ratio: 2/1), | |
only screen and ( min-device-pixel-ratio: 2), | |
only screen and ( min-resolution: 192dpi), | |
only screen and ( min-resolution: 2dppx) { | |
background-image: url("@{file-2x}"); | |
background-size: @width-1x @height-1x; | |
} | |
} | |
// Usage | |
.jumbotron { | |
.img-retina("/img/bg-1x.png", "/img/bg-2x.png", 100px, 100px); | |
} |
